Hopkins ready to smash 'glass ceiling'

The 'glass ceiling' that has long separated John Hopkins from his first MotoGP podium is looking ever more fragile - and few, least of all the Anglo-American, would be surprised if he smashes through that invisible barrier this weekend in Jerez.

source: crash.net

Hopkins has finished in fourth position three times during his MotoGP career, most significantly last time out at the season-opening 2007 Qatar Grand Prix - when the Rizla Suzuki rider overcame the pain of an injured wrist to finish a fraction behind Dani Pedrosa.

The message was clear; if Hopkins can put the new, competitive, GSV-R half a second from a podium finish when injured, what can he do when fit? The answer might well come in Sunday's Spanish Grand Prix, when the Californian hopes to be back to full strength - and knows he can run up front.

"I am ready for this race!" stated Hopper. "I am hoping to be fully fit, unlike Qatar, and to give it all I've got. We tested here a couple of times and I know that I have the pace to run at the front. Jerez has a lot of heavy braking but my hand is ok now, and I've been training really hard in Miami to make sure that I'm 100% when the lights change to 'go' on raceday!"
